Tetsuya Akikawa
Summary
Tetsuya Akikawa is a human[1]. Born in Tokyo[2], he… he was born on June 17, 1962[3]. He worked as a singer[4], owarai tarento[5], writer[6], university teacher[7], and actor[8]. He has Wikipedia articles in 5 language editions, a strong signal of global cultural recognition.[9]
